Core Mechanisms: How It Works

At its core, a **fresh install of macOS** involves three critical phases: **preparation**, **execution**, and **post-installation**. The preparation phase includes verifying your Mac’s hardware compatibility (via Apple’s [support page](https://support.apple.com/en-us/HT201468)), ensuring sufficient storage space (macOS requires at least 20GB free), and creating a backup using Time Machine or a third-party tool. Execution begins by booting into Recovery Mode (Command-R at startup), where you select the "Reinstall macOS" option. The system then downloads the necessary files—either from the Recovery partition or over the internet—and guides you through partitioning your drive (if needed) and selecting the installation target. The mechanics differ slightly between Intel and Apple Silicon Macs. On Intel Macs, the installer erases the target volume and writes a fresh copy of macOS, while on Apple Silicon Macs, the process involves converting the drive to **APFS** (Apple File System) and installing the ARM64-compatible version of macOS. Post-installation, the system reboots into a setup assistant, where you restore from a backup (if available), migrate user data, or start fresh. The key variable here is **data migration**: using Apple’s Migration Assistant to transfer files from a Time Machine backup or another Mac ensures continuity, whereas skipping this step forces a complete rebuild of your user profile.

Q: Can I perform a fresh install of macOS without losing all my data?

A: Not directly—macOS reinstalls erase the target drive. However, you can back up critical files to an external drive or Time Machine before proceeding, then restore them post-install using Migration Assistant. For selective data retention, consider cloning your drive with tools like Carbon Copy Cloner and reinstalling macOS on a separate partition.

Q: What’s the difference between Recovery Mode and Internet Recovery?

A: **Recovery Mode** (Command-R) uses a local recovery partition to reinstall macOS. **Internet Recovery** (Option-Command-R) downloads the latest macOS version over the network, bypassing the local partition. Use Internet Recovery if your Recovery partition is corrupted or if you need a newer macOS version than what’s preinstalled.

Q: What should I do if my Mac won’t boot into Recovery Mode?

A: Try these steps:

  1. Force restart by pressing the power button for 10 seconds.
  2. Hold Command-R immediately after hearing the startup chime.
  3. If using an M1/M2 Mac, press and hold the power button until "Loading startup options" appears, then select "Options" and choose your macOS volume.
  4. If all else fails, use another Mac to create a bootable installer via Apple’s guide and install macOS from an external drive.
If the issue persists, your storage may be failing—back up data immediately and consider replacing the drive.

Q: Do I need to reinstall all my apps after a fresh install of macOS?

A: Yes, unless you used Migration Assistant to transfer apps from a Time Machine backup. Most apps (including those from the Mac App Store) can be reinstalled via their purchase history or the App Store. For third-party software, keep installation files or licenses handy. Some apps (e.g., Adobe Creative Suite) may require reactivation.
